Desalinate the Sea water... to Water the Green Spaces!

Summary by TF1 INFO
At the Sables d'Olonne, which welcomes up to 300,000 visitors a day in the middle of the season, the water has become a very important issue. A mini-station of desalination of sea water is being completed. It will produce 40,000 litres a day, watering the green spaces and cleaning the road. Today, rainwater or the drinking water system is being used. (Environment).
